Location

The house lies just south of Northwich. The town is about 18 miles (29km) east of Chester and 24 miles (38km) southwest of Manchester. Ongoing development is transforming the town. The recently completed Hayhurst Quay offers a 50 berth marina, Waitrose store and riverside walkways. The new multi-million pound leisure and entertainment complex, Memorial Court, includes a 25m swimming pool, gym, cafe and bar, multi-purpose theatre and conference venue. Future development includes a Mulitplex Odeon Cinema and further retail outlets at Barons Quay.
The house is within easy walking distance of the town centre with primary, secondary schools and Sir John Deane's Sixth Form college even closer. Access to the River Weaver is just a 5 minute walk, the newly refurbished footbridge and footpaths along the river offer excellent walking and access to the National Cycle Network Route 5.
The leisure centre at Sir John Deane's is open for community use offering swimming, all weather pitches and tennis. The adjacent Northwich Rowing Club founded in 1875, has its own Boat House and Club Room.
